Fillister: Fillister heads have a slightly rounded major and tall cylindrical sides. The lesser diameter and better profile give fillister heads a further travel slot than spherical or pan head screws.
Lag screws, often known as lag bolts, are heavy-responsibility fasteners useful for connecting heavy lumber or other resources that demand a solid connection.

Truss: normally employed for sheet metal, truss head screws Use a broader and a bit rounded surface. they typically supply a reduced profile and larger bearing surface area than round or pan heads.
